MT1-MMP down-regulation suppresses ovarian tumor cell invasion



March 16th, 2006

A study from the People's Republic of China has reported that the down-regulation of membrane-type 1 matrix metalloproteinase (MT1-MMP) expression suppresses tumor cell invasion in metastatic human SW626 ovarian cancer cells.

"MT1-MMP/MMP-14 is a key enzyme involved in degradation of extracellular matrix (ECM) and various surface-associated proteins that control cell growth, differentiation and survival, plays crucial roles in molecular carcinogenesis, tumor cell growth, invasion, and angiogenesis."
